Sponsors of Relay for Life will be hosting the Biking Across Kansas stop June 12 in Paola in the afternoon and evening of the relay in Osawatomie to help raise additional funds. Biking Across Kansas will end their ride in Louisburg the next day.

Paola High School will be the overnight stop that evening said Susan Gorman, Relay for Life co-chair. Food will be provided, and civic groups are encouraged to participate.

“We have decided to set up a food court type of event with groups, such as civic organizations, churches, and restaurants welcome to offer different menu items,” she said.

Those groups that take part, she said, will be recognized at Relay for Life as a sponsor.

“We will ask each group to donate 50 percent of their profits to Relay for Life. We are trying to present it as a win/win situation for both of groups,” she said.

Gorman said they are looking for a variety of food options, including a group to sell water and sports drinks and a group to sell desserts.
